6 Sources of Law
With proper analysis, legal professionals can normally discover precedent that matches or comes very near matching the details of any explicit case. In essentially the most basic sense, judges are likely to comply with precedent that is newer, from a high courtroom, and from the identical court docket system, either federal or state. When judges rule on the facts of a specific case, they create case regulation. Federal case law comes from federal courts, and state case legislation comes from state courts.
A second different to the “legal households” method is taxonomies that are not based mostly on variations in substantive legislation. One recent example, closer to the Weberian heritage, is that of Damaska . Like Weber, Damaska uses two dimensions to develop ideal-typical authorized orders. The first dimension divides legal orders into activist and reactive techniques of justice. Activist states try to use law to handle society, whereas reactive states try only to offer a authorized framework for social interaction.
Congress creates statutory law (with the signature of the president), and courts will interpret constitutional regulation and statutory law. Where there is neither constitutional regulation nor statutory regulation, the courts perform within the realm of widespread law. The similar is true of legislation inside the fifty states, each of which also has a constitution, or foundational regulation. The English legislature (Parliament) was not within the follow of establishing detailed statutes on crimes, torts, contracts, or property. By their nature, courts may only resolve one case at a time, however in doing so they might articulate holdings, or basic guidelines, that might apply to later circumstances.
